Need more details before coming aboard? Coverages with State Farm's boat insurance include emergency service, wreck removal, newly acquired boat coverage, and more. But that's not all! There are also optional endorsements that may be helpful for you, as well. Some examples of these include incidental commercial fishing, uninsured/underinsured watercraft coverage, and fishing tournament fee reimbursement.
